Sintra is a town that seems to have stepped straight out of a storybook. On this half-day tour, you will explore its most iconic and memorable sights, carefully chosen to provide an authentic experience of the town’s charm. Nestled among lush hills and dotted with colorful palaces, Sintra offers a magical atmosphere that captivates every visitor. The highlight of the tour is a visit to the legendary Pena Palace, a striking example of romantic architecture with vibrant colors, intricate details, and breathtaking views over the surrounding landscape. Walking through its grand halls and terraces, you’ll feel as if you’ve entered a real-life fairy tale.

After exploring the palace, take time to wander through the historic center of Sintra, where cobblestone streets wind past charming shops, quaint cafés, and historic landmarks. The town is renowned for its traditional pastries, and sampling the famous queijadas and travesseiros is a must. These local delicacies offer a delicious taste of Sintra’s culinary heritage and are perfect companions for a leisurely stroll through the town. Every corner of Sintra is filled with charm, from hidden alleyways to panoramic viewpoints, making this half-day tour an unforgettable introduction to one of Portugal’s most enchanting destinations.
